      Sintesis Fotokatalis Komposit TiO2/ZnO/CuO dengan Penambahan Surfaktan untuk Fotodegradasi Pewarna Metil Jingga

      Masalah lingkungan seperti penimbunan limbah pewarna tekstil metil jingga yang membahayakan lingkungan dan makhluk hidup dapat diatasi melalui fotodegradasi. Penelitian ini bertujuan menyintesis fotokatalis komposit TiO2/ZnO/CuO dengan menambahkan surfaktan dan mengukur pengaruh surfaktan pada fotodegradasi metil jingga. Fotokatalis disintesis dengan metode kopresipitasi dan data diuji statistika dengan ANOVA (Analysis of Variance). Fotodegradasi dilakukan pada berbagai faktor perlakuan. Hasil penelitian menunjukkan fotokatalis tersebut berhasil disintesis. Tambahan surfaktan Tween 80 dalam sintesis fotokatalis TiO2/ZnO/CuO terbukti meningkatkan persen degradasi metil jingga dengan kondisi perlakuan terbaik, yaitu menggunakan fotokatalis TiO2/ZnO/CuO konsentrasi surfaktan 2 KMK (konsentrasi misel kritis) dan kondisi fotodegradasi dengan penyinaran. Hasil ANOVA membuktikan semua faktor perlakuan memiliki perbedaan dan pengaruh yang nyata pada persen degradasi. Peningkatan persen degradasi polutan organik karena surfaktan dapat berpotensi diaplikasikan lebih luas dalam bidang pengelolaan lingkungan.
       
      Environmental problems such as the accumulation of methyl orange textile dye waste that is harmful to the environment and living things can be overcome through photodegradation. This study aims to synthesize TiO2/ZnO/CuO composite photocatalysts by adding surfactants and measuring the effect of surfactants on the photodegradation of methyl orange. The photocatalyst was synthesized by the coprecipitation method, and the data were statistically tested with ANOVA (Analysis of Variance). Photodegradation was carried out on various treatment factors. The results showed that the photocatalyst was successfully synthesized. The addition of Tween 80 surfactant in the synthesis of TiO2/ZnO/CuO photocatalysts was proven to increase the percentage of methyl orange degradation with the best treatment conditions, namely using TiO2/ZnO/CuO photocatalysts with a surfactant concentration of 2 CMC (critical micelle concentration) and photodegradation conditions with irradiation. The ANOVA results prove that all treatment factors have significant differences and influences on the percentage of degradation. The increase in the percentage of organic pollutant degradation due to surfactants has the potential to be applied more widely in environmental management.
